33 Carlyle Road, Edgbaston, Birmingham, B16 9BH is a freehold terraced property built before 1900. The property offers approximately 1,991 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have six b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£425,969 , which equates to approximately £214 per square foot. It was last sold on 17 May 2024 for £400,000. Since then, the value has increased by £25,969, representing a 6.5% increase, or approximately 4.1% per year.

33 Carlyle Road, Edgbaston, Birmingham, West Midlands, B16 9BH has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 20 Dec 2023.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from the main heating system, though the cylinder has no thermostat.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 12 Sep 2013. The rating of D is unchanged, though the energy efficiency score decreased by 6.3%.
